Hello

I wondered if  any one on this list has had this happen to them and what a 
solution was

ps: bad namelist
w: bad namelist

I did a trawl of Google and they talk about an incomplete upgrade etc being 
the cause.

In my case the last thing I did was update via protupgrade Rrv clamd 
certainly did not do any system update or similar adventurous stuff.

If this helps the box is running Freebsd 4.7

I have also checked to see if the server has been cracked this is not the case.
